Hi from OZ,
I cannot locate a new Pitman Arm for my 69 Factory RHD aussie Dodge Phoenix (AKA 1969 Fury 111) New Chrysler parts in Australia are rarer than a rust free C Body.

I was wondering if the LHD item could be the same part number or different!!
One local engineering shop has offered a reconditioning service by a Polymer Injection process. Anybody heard of this , any feed back or comments would be appreciated.
R
 
They fill the worn out joint with a high density plastic that is supposed to be self lubricating. Sounded Mickey Mouse to me so I never tried it out.

I would RHD and LHD would be different, do you have a parts book to get a part # for the arm to compare it with the # for the LHD arm?
 
There are several of these for sale on E-Bay. Fits 65-73 fury with power steering. Ebay seller #11271 pstbay has more than ten for $139 US. Pricey but available. www.carpartsdiscount.com also has them part number RP20016 Item 35051, $89.95 US. The are for US production, you need to verify if they are the same as AU production for these parts as you guys use RH drive.
